Output 508b06ce228d95e7b952c9ce90d499a18173effce0bf5942460163179a9b8426:7

value
12785
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 850bfa074a802d9b42030c73887c1cfdf3bb1bb0 OP_EQUALVERIFY OP_CHECKSIG
address
1D8VDfhtTT2V7d4YopzYgMTH37UXddbebv
transaction
508b06ce228d95e7b952c9ce90d499a18173effce0bf5942460163179a9b8426
spent
true